ISLAMABAD: — The first five Pakistani students selected for a university scholarship program in Cuba have officially received their assignment letters, according to a briefing at the Cuban Embassy.
The students are the first of 11 scholarship recipients from Pakistan and have completed the initial administrative requirements to study medicine. During a meeting with Cuban Ambassador Damián Cordero, the students were briefed on the academic process and the code of ethics required for international students.
The official signing of the assignment letters concludes the initial selection phase, with the remaining six scholarships yet to be finalized.
